Liposuction, also known as lipo-plasty or suction-assisted lipectomy, is a surgical technique used to remove localized fat deposits that are resistant to diet and exercise. Before undergoing liposuction, you will have a consultation with a board-certified plastic surgeon. During this initial meeting, the surgeon will evaluate your medical history, discuss your aesthetic goals, and determine if you are a suitable candidate for the procedure. You will also discuss the areas of your body you wish to target and explore the different liposuction techniques available.
Once you decide to proceed with liposuction, you'll receive instructions on how to prepare for the surgery. This may include recommendations for pre-operative tests, dietary adjustments, and avoiding certain medications or supplements. It's essential to follow these instructions carefully to minimize the risk of complications.
Liposuction is typically performed under local anesthesia, which numbs the targeted area, or general anesthesia, which puts you to sleep during the procedure. The choice of anesthesia depends on the extent of the liposuction and your surgeon's recommendation.
During the liposuction procedure, the surgeon makes small incisions in the targeted area and inserts a thin tube called a cannula. The cannula is used to break up and suction out the fat cells. The fat is removed through a vacuum-like device, and the incision sites are closed with sutures.
After the procedure, you will be monitored in a recovery area before being discharged. It's common to experience swelling, bruising, and discomfort, which can be managed with prescribed medications. You may need to wear a compression garment to help reduce swelling and support the healing process.
Liposuction allows for precise removal of fat from specific areas, helping to contour and shape the body according to your aesthetic goals. This targeted approach is particularly effective for areas that are resistant to traditional weight loss methods.
By removing excess fat, liposuction can enhance body proportions and improve overall appearance. Common areas treated with liposuction include the abdomen, thighs, hips, arms, and buttocks.
Many individuals experience a boost in self-esteem and confidence following liposuction, as the procedure can help them achieve a body shape that aligns with their personal goals and desires.
Liposuction can complement a healthy lifestyle, including diet and exercise, by addressing stubborn fat deposits that are resistant to these efforts. It is not a substitute for a healthy lifestyle but can enhance results achieved through other means.
Several liposuction techniques are available, including traditional liposuction, tumescent liposuction, ultrasound-assisted liposuction (UAL), laser-assisted liposuction (LAL), and power-assisted liposuction (PAL). Each technique has its advantages and is chosen based on individual needs and the targeted area.
Liposuction involves small incisions, which typically result in minimal scarring. The incisions are strategically placed in inconspicuous areas to ensure that any scars are less noticeable.
While liposuction can produce long-lasting results, maintaining a stable weight and healthy lifestyle is crucial for preserving the benefits. Weight gain after liposuction can affect the results and may require additional procedures.
It's important to note that liposuction is not intended as a weight loss solution but rather as a body contouring procedure. Ideal candidates are those who are close to their target weight but have localized fat deposits that are difficult to eliminate.
